More than 1600 flights have experienced delays across several European countries, with cancellations also reported at key airports. This notable disruption affects significant hubs in Italy, the Netherlands, Spain, and surrounding regions.
Airports and Countries Most Affected
The delay and cancellation activity has been particularly evident at major airports including Zurich and Amsterdam. These disruptions span across multiple important European travel centers, impacting the smooth operation of flights across the continent.
